adan Posted November 3, 2023 Share #4  Posted November 3, 2023 (edited) Any Leica-built M lens made since 1980 has increased back-focus (lens to film plane) to allow metering with any camera, from the M5 on. Edited November 3, 2023 by adan 2 Link to post Share on other sites More sharing options...
